A permanent [lifetime] license to Fences 5 gives you exactly that...a permanent license to Fences 5. It does not expire...not until you do. A Subscription license to Fences 5 gives you Fences 5 ...and if you keep subscribing it will give you Fences 6....Fences 7 ad nauseum ....until you cease subscribing. Real [original] OS Customizing simply had an entire replacement of the OS Shell [there were many] and Explorer.exe simply was never loaded at all. There was no reverse engineering of anything....you just had someone like LoneRunnr code Litestep from 'scratch' and configure it to be a text-edit for anyone to design their own interfaces. Stardock's software was designed specifically to work with Microsoft's Shell and was entirely legitimate being formal 'Partners' with MS.
